  1. Hi everyone,

    I would like to ask for more details on the work experience require on Victoria State Nomination for visa 190. Some occupations require work experience but there are no information on if it needs to be full time or not. I reckon it might be dependent on each specific occupation which is assessed by a separate department. For example, ACS considers 20 hours or more per week as full time work, so an occupation such as Systems Analysts will requires 3 years of work experience with 20 hours or more per week.

    So my question is how work hours is defined when you apply for state nomination in Victoria or we don't need it at all?

    Please refer to the following link for the list of occupations: https://liveinmelbourne.vic.gov.au/migrate/visa-nomination-occupation-lists/visa-nomination-occupation-list-for-victoria

    You may find that the requirement list of the state nomination application includes the skill assessment which has work experience approval that the state might use. However, the approved experience doesn't necessary the same of the total work experience. I've seen successful applications which applicants only provided necessary work experience periods to ACS that they need for claiming points for the visa, and when it comes to state nomination they provided the full work history to satisfy the work experience requirement.
